Area contextNeighborhood Overview – BIG Beaver Creek Golf Club (Piketon, OH)
BIG Beaver Creek Golf Club is nestled in Pike County, Ohio, a region characterized by rolling hills and agricultural landscapes, offering a tranquil escape. The primary access route is via U.S. Route 23, a major north-south highway that connects Piketon to larger cities like Columbus and Cincinnati. Local roads, such as Zahns Corner Road, lead directly to the club. For those flying in, James M. Cox Dayton International Airport (DAY) is the closest major airport, approximately a 75-mile drive, while Rickenbacker International Airport (LCK) is about 60 miles away. Driving times can vary significantly depending on traffic, especially if traveling during peak hours or towards the weekends. Public transportation options are extremely limited in this rural area, making a personal vehicle or rental car the most practical choice for reaching the club. Smart arrival tactics involve planning your route in advance, factoring in potential delays, and aiming to arrive at least 30-45 minutes before your scheduled tee time to allow for check-in, warm-ups, and a relaxed start to your round.

Weather & Seasons at BIG Beaver Creek Golf Club
- Winter: Expect cold temperatures, often hovering around freezing, with average highs in the low 40s and lows in the 20s. Snowfall is possible, though typically not heavy. Golf is generally not advisable during these months due to frost, ice, and potentially frozen ground. Visitors should pack heavy winter coats, thermal layers, hats, and gloves for any outdoor excursions, and be prepared for slick road conditions.
- Spring & early summer: Conditions begin to warm up, with average temperatures ranging from the 50s to the 70s. This is a prime time for golf, offering comfortable weather for extended play. Light jackets or long-sleeved shirts are recommended for cooler mornings or evenings. Days are generally pleasant, though occasional spring showers can occur, so bringing a light rain jacket is a good idea.
- Mid-summer: Expect warm to hot temperatures, with highs frequently reaching the upper 80s and 90s. Humidity can make it feel even warmer. Golfing requires ample hydration, sunblock, and breathable clothing. Early morning or late afternoon rounds are often preferred to avoid the peak heat. Visitors should pack light, moisture-wicking clothing, hats, and sunglasses to stay comfortable during play.
- Fall season: The weather cools down nicely, with temperatures ranging from the 50s to 70s, offering ideal golfing conditions similar to spring. Fall foliage can add to the scenic beauty of the course. Layering is key, as mornings can be crisp and afternoons mild. A light to medium jacket and comfortable trousers are suitable. This season is highly popular for golf due to the pleasant climate and beautiful surroundings.
- Rain & snow: Rain is possible throughout the year, with heavier periods often occurring in spring and late fall. Snow is most likely from December through February. During wet weather, golf may be suspended, and courses can become muddy. Snowfall can make roads slippery and temporarily inaccessible. Visitors should always check weather forecasts before traveling and pack waterproof outer layers and sturdy footwear suitable for various conditions.
